This position oversees Swiggy's legal division for a principal segment. It handles business choices, contracts, regulations, and safety while addressing food regulations, data security, e-business regulations, and financial technology requirements.
You will create legal processes and guide procurement and operations teams while helping products meet standards and monitoring regulatory needs and potential dangers. This position will receive direction from our General Counsel and work closely with the Swiggy marketplace team.
⢠Structuring and evaluating business initiatives & drafting policies and SOPs.
⢠Setting Up Governance Structure.
⢠Advising and supporting end-to-end on-going businesses undertaken by the verticals.
⢠Proactively advise and assist in managing important changes in laws and regulation, identifying risks and preparing mitigation strategy.
⢠Lead the team in developing processes, policies and procedures designed to reduce legal risk and/or increase efficiency.
⢠Work with support functions and business team to ensure that policies of the company are being implemented, work with business teams to ensure compliance and smooth implementation of policies and processes.
⢠Work on new projects.
LL.B., from a recognized university in India or relevant qualification , 10-12 years of experince.
Competence in broad range of corporate and business laws, especially in both Indian domestic and international commercial transaction and intellectual property.
Extensive experience and strong skills in drafting and negotiating contracts; Extensive experience in analyzing and responding to regulatory and compliance matters.
Expertise in analysing and assessing business risks, processes, issues and propose/implement solutions; Ability to function autonomously yet communicate laterally and upwardly with ease and transparency.
